Abstract

The invention discloses a temperature detecting method based on a passive wireless RF temperature sensor. A device according to the method comprises an acquisition module, a transmission module and atemperature sensor. The acquisition module is connected with the temperature sensor through the transmission module. According to the method, through communication between a temperature acquisition device in the acquisition module and the temperature sensor, temperature data are acquired and uploaded. The temperature acquisition device is connected with a temperature acquisition device antenna through an RF cable. The temperature acquisition device antenna is connected with the temperature acquisition device through an RF cable. A transceiving temperature acquisition device for the RF signal transmits the RF signal in a specific frequency range to periphery through the temperature acquisition device antenna. The temperature sensor receives an exciting signal which accords with a self resonance frequency and reflects an RF signal with temperature information. After the temperature acquisition device receives the RF signal reflected from the temperature sensor, the temperature acquisition device performs signal conditioning and data processing, thereby acquiring real-time temperature information acquired from the corresponding temperature sensor.

technical field [0001] The invention relates to the technical field of temperature sensors, in particular to a temperature detection method based on a passive wireless radio frequency temperature sensor. Background technique [0002] A temperature sensor is a sensor that senses temperature and converts it into a usable output signal. The temperature sensor is the core part of the temperature measuring instrument, and there are many varieties. According to the measurement method, it can be divided into two categories: contact type and non-contact type. According to the characteristics of sensor materials and electronic components, it can be divided into two types: thermal resistance and thermocouple.
